John Lowenthal
Contents
folder with correspondence and other material from John Lowenthal (RHP’s lawyer, agent). It includes a letter from Anne Lowenthal (Lowenthal’s wife) to Jeremy Popkin (RHP’s son) dated on April 2007 in which she says that she is sending this file to Jeremy. Hence, this material should be considered a file on Lowenthal’s hands until it was transmitted to become part of the Popkin Papers.
